Weekly Recipe Roundup

Baseball season is upon us, which means hot dog sales are going through the roof! This Pear and Pepper Relish from Pro Bono Baker will have you shouting, “Fukudome!” Or something.

What do you think’s in the burger? You won’t get an actual recipe at Thursday Night Smackdown, but c’mon, do you really need a recipe for a hamburger? What you will get is plenty of inspiration to create your own mini versions of another ballpark favorite, the burger-fry combo.

Barley and amaranth are so last year. According to Hungry Mag, the new grain about town is millet.

Finally, here’s my Recipe Find of the Week (a completely subjective award given to the recipe that sounds more delicious/intriguing/inventive than all the rest): Spicy Sweet Chicken made with maple syrup, chili paste and Chinese five-spice powder, paired with Szechuan Green Beans with Garlic. Thanks, Blue Kitchen.
